Former Republican House Speaker Rod Jetton is being charged with assault for allegedly rendering a lover unconscious (h/t Crooks and Liars)


The complaint alleges Jetton “recklessly caused serious physical injury to ——- by hitting her on the head, and choking her resulting in unconsciousness and the loss of the function of part of her body.”

 

The affidavit claims the assault occurred during the night and into the morning of Nov. 16. It says Jetton and the victim agreed on a “safe word” “to use as a stop word during intercourse.”

 

The safe word was allegedly “green balloons.” The next day, Jetton allegedly told the victim: “You should have said green balloons.”

 

Jetton is closing his political consulting business to defend himself against these charges.


The former speaker and one time county commissioner had built his political career on a platform of conservative politics that often touted “family values” as a theme.
